Subject: Re: [PATCH] ASoC: tda998x: add a codec to the HDMI transmitter

On Wed, Jul 02, 2014 at 06:38:41PM +0200, Jean-Francois Moine wrote:
> This patch adds a CODEC function to the NXP TDA998x HDMI transmitter.
> 
> The CODEC handles both I2S and S/PDIF inputs and does dynamic input
> switch in the TDA998x I2C driver on start/stop audio streaming.

Hi Jean-Francois

How well will this work with Russell concept of a front end and two
backends? Can you uses your CODEC twice, once with the I2S backend and
a second time with the S/PDIF backend?
